An LC1 cowhide and chrome armchair designed in 1928 by Le Corbusier, Pierre Jeanneret and Charlotte Periand, 1980s
the curved hinged chrome frame with cowhide back, between curved supports, leather strap arms, cowhide seat, on tubular legs joined by front and back stretchers, on flat bun metal feet
